C22 Solvent: A Comprehensive Guide for Industrial Applications

C22 solvent is a highly versatile and effective cleaning agent widely used in various industrial settings. With its unique properties, it offers exceptional cleaning capabilities for a broad range of surfaces and applications. In this article, we will delve into the world of C22 solvent, exploring its benefits, applications, and industry insights.

Benefits of C22 Solvent

  • Excellent Solvency: C22 solvent possesses an exceptional ability to dissolve a wide range of organic compounds, making it an effective degreaser and cleaner.
  • Low Toxicity: Compared to other solvents, C22 solvent has a relatively low toxicity profile. It is also biodegradable, reducing its environmental impact.
  • High Flash Point: With a high flash point, C22 solvent is less likely to ignite, minimizing fire hazards.
  • Versatile Applications: C22 solvent is suitable for cleaning various surfaces, including metal, plastic, rubber, and glass.

Getting Started with C22 Solvent

  • Step 1: Select the Appropriate Grade: Choose the C22 solvent grade that suits your specific application, considering purity, solvency, and evaporation rate.
  • Step 2: Prepare the Surface: Remove any loose dirt or debris from the surface to be cleaned.
  • Step 3: Apply the Solvent: Use a brush, cloth, or spray bottle to apply C22 solvent to the surface.
  • Step 4: Agitate and Rinse: Gently agitate the solvent with a brush or cloth to loosen contaminants. Rinse the surface thoroughly with water.
  • Step 5: Dry the Surface: Allow the surface to air dry or use a clean cloth to pat it dry.
